### Step 4: Configure credentials for TidyBranch

With the service account created in Step 3, TidyBranch can now authenticate to the repo host. The account should hold branch-delete scope only; verify this before proceeding, as broader scopes violate the deployment baseline. Open the .env file created in Step 2 and confirm TIDYBRANCH_DRY_RUN=true is present. The service account's access token must be added on the line immediately below.

sealed setting: LEDGER_TOKEN20=6148d35bbb480b0ab79e

For sales leads. The move from monthly to annual billing on the Corvale platform is approved. Effect: cash collected up front improves working capital by roughly 30%; expect pushback from mid-tier accounts. Offer a 6% annual discount as the standard incentive — nothing beyond that without finance sign-off. Monthly billing remains available for accounts under 10k only. Existing contracts convert at renewal, not mid-term. Quota credit timing is unchanged. The broader plan this supports is summarised below.

management briefing: Only 33 of the 205 pilot accounts renewed Kasath, so a churn review is set for October 17. Weniusek Logistics is in early talks to buy Holethax Freight for about $345.6 million.

## ShelfSync 3.2 — Changed defaults

Heads up for the release manager: the catalogue importer now dedupes on normalized title plus author instead of raw ISBN, which cuts the phantom-duplicate noise librarians kept flagging. Batch size default dropped from 5000 to 1000 after the Marlowe branch import stalled, and retries now back off exponentially. Nothing breaks for existing configs — old values are honored if set explicitly — but fresh installs pick up the new behavior. The new shipped defaults are as follows.

settings of hahip-tajof:
DRUOX_LOG_LEVEL=warn
DRUOX_METRICS_HOST=metrics.druox.zemvarlabs.corp
DRUOX_POOL_SIZE=8